Abstract:

This paper addresses the need and usage of an innovative design tool called robust design that could be employed during the whole product lifecycle management (PLM) to facilitate the business success for the long run. Quality in itself is an important business strategy for the long-term success. Many quality failures can be traced back to the design deficiencies, which must be addressed using robust design approaches very early in the design cycle. VR&D, over the last 15 years, has been developing and providing a number of tools that could be used to improve productivity and quality in product development. This paper will address the development of a framework for performing a robust design approach called Design For Six Sigma (DFSS). It will describe strategies and tools that can be used to successfully implement a robust design approach The VisualDOC optimization software system will provide the necessary software tools for implementing the proposed framework.
